只不过病毒里面用到一些正常程序一般不会用到的技术。 要编制一个病毒,首先要知道病毒的运行机理。 不论是何种病毒,它一般在结构上分为三个功能模块:感染机制,触发机制和有效载荷。 在病毒结构中,首要的而且唯一必需的部分是感染机制。病毒首先必须是能够繁殖自身的代码,这是病毒之所以成为病毒的根本 原因。我们可以...
第一:主程序对病毒功能的函数进行调用; 第二:病毒功能函数对同目录下的C文件进行读取查找; 第三:找到并打开一个已经被感染的C文件,之后把这个文件读取到数组变量; 第四:再创建一个同名的文件,也就是被感染的C文件。 第五:数组变量写回这个被感染c文件,再写入病毒的源文件需要的那些头文件以及病毒功能函数的调...
5.生成的autorun.inf改变磁盘的打开方式,使其在windows2000以上的系统无论选择“打开”、“双击”、“ 资源管理器”等方式都无法打开分驱,而是以运行病毒的方式取而代之。 6.连锁能力,将病毒体相连,实现相连复制更新 7.使用进程不断调用进程,使得在任务管理里无法结束病毒进程 8.不断搜索磁盘,只要发现未感染病毒...
只不过病毒里面用到一些正常程序一般不会用到的技术。 要编制一个病毒,首先要知道病毒的运行机理。 不论是何种病毒,它一般在结构上分为三个功能模块:感染机制,触发机制和有效载荷。 在病毒结构中,首要的而且唯一必需的部分是感染机制。病毒首先必须是能够繁殖自身的代码,这是病毒之所以成为病毒的根本 原因。我们可以...
在这里小编给大家一个用C语言编写的小病毒(别想做坏事哦) C语言开发病毒程序实例 代码: //连接头文件 #include #include #include #include #include //拷贝文件模块 int copyfile (char *infile, char *outfile) { FILE *in,*out; //定义文件指针 ...
这里是根据B站上的一个视频,看着教学写的,一下是我对代码的分块解析记录,方便想入门写病毒和反病毒小工具的人学习。 准备 vc++2013 b站学习视频 新建项目 我就是一开始新建项目都不清楚,原来一直用devc++ image.png 需要注意的是这里的配置 配置2
现在就根据上面的步骤做一个木马病毒程序的框架。 首先做一个新的main函数,这里没有添加头文件,也没有编译,只是把关键代码写上来了,就当是伪代码吧。代码显示为红色。 SERVICE_STATUS ServiceStatus;//服务状态结构体 SERVICE_STATUS_HANDLE hStat; //服务状态句柄 ...
木马病毒,都是针对XX操作系统的吧 既然你问到这个问题了,那我要是回答无可奉告,你也不高兴。就这样...
本次实验设计的是一个基于C语言的恶意代码,其执行流程如下: 1、 在病毒第一次执行时,即检测到注册表的任务管理器没有被禁用,则病毒依次执行以下功能: 创建开机启动项,在系统目录路径下面复制文件,将其作为自启动路径...病毒预先功能基本实现。...图3.5 恶意代码运